Re: Teleflex Rack Steering System Problem

Had a similiar problem changing mine also. I found that I had too little room to extract the old cable in a straight line. Ended up removing mounting bolts from the transom and used an engine hoist to raise the engine and shift it port side a few inches. Came right out after that. After a little cleaning, the new one went right in. Hope this helps, maybe someone else has an easier method.
